- Route A (Outlook COM in user_session) over a standalone PST parser — Outlook present + Owner logged in, and COM maps contacts 1:1 to Outlook's CSV import schema with zero machine footprint.
- Two-phase architecture (extract as user → JSON per PST; merge as SYSTEM → CSV) for resilience: extraction timeouts/hangs don't lose completed work, and merge runs on whatever JSONs exist.
- Smallest-first + resumable ordering so real contact stores are captured before the risky 48 GB archives; re-dispatch skips completed PSTs.
- Exclude auto-harvest folders by name (
Suggested Contacts,Recipient Cache, GAL/recipient caches) per Howard's "address book, not everyone who emailed" requirement. Validated by the probe ([WOULD SKIP] on the live Suggested Contacts folder). - Dedupe key = primary email, else normalized First+Last — errs toward not over-merging (a stray duplicate beats merging two different people).
- Notes concatenated across duplicate copies (not newest-wins) so no note content is lost — added after Howard explicitly asked to copy notes.
- Attended 6pm run (not auto-scheduled) — client data op touching live Outlook; Howard wants to watch for hangs on the big PSTs.

Extended the contact recovery into a multi-pass data-cleaning effort after Howard verified the first output and found defects. Parsing notes into structured fields (treb-enhance.ps1, non-destructive) placed phones/addresses/emails but verification surfaced a malformed source: the contacts' E-mail Address field held junk single letters for 666/695 rows (real email scattered across Display Name / name fields / Notes), and the merge had keyed dedup on that junk. Rewrote treb-merge.ps1 around a unified identity model: per-record EMAILS (reconstructing an email split into First/Last like "jammerdavis737@gmail."+"com") and a BEST NAME (First/Last -> FullName/FileAs/Subject -> Display Name), with union-find dedup over shared email/name/derived-name signals (transitive = same person).
Re-extracted all 16 PSTs to capture FullName/FileAs/Subject (treb-extract.ps1 updated). Iterated the merge several times, each verification revealing another layer: handle-names (badgerbd) needed Display-Name fallback; email-as-name with no @ in the First part needed TLD/trailing-dot rejection; truly nameless contacts now show by their clean email; email local-parts like Emily_Schroeder were derived into real names (role/no-reply addresses excluded); mangled "david."/"rystrom" recovered to "David Rystrom"; and derived-name + raw-name signals were fed back into dedup to collapse the last duplicates.
Howard proposed moving the data to Howard-Home for local iteration. Zipped the 15 _work JSONs + current FINAL into treb-contacts-data.zip (0.57 MB) on the Owner machine; Howard copied it to C:\claudetools\.claude\tmp\treb-data\. From there the merge/enhance ran LOCALLY via Windows PowerShell (path-swapped *-local.ps1 copies) with instant iteration and no RMM round-trips.
Final converged result: 6118 raw -> 674 unique contacts, 0 invalid emails, 0 same-name duplicate groups, CSV round-trips clean (674 rows / 48 cols) = import-ready. 532 first+last, 71 first-only, 71 email-only (no source name); 633 with email, 206 phone, 67 address, 272 notes (preserved verbatim throughout).
Key Decisions
- Non-destructive enrichment (copy out of Notes, never delete) held throughout — Notes preserved on all 272.
- Unified identity model: EMAILS + BEST NAME functions feed BOTH dedup signals and output fields, so derived names also drive merging.
- Union-find dedup over shared signals (email / clean First+Last / spaced Display Name / email-derived name / raw mangled name) to collapse cross-copy AND cross-field duplicates while limiting false merges (name signal needs both parts).
- Email reconstruction priority: any
@-bearing value across the four email fields + one rebuilt from an email split into the name. Junk single-letter Address values dropped. - Name resolution priority: clean First+Last -> FullName/Subject/FileAs -> Display Name (incl single token) -> First.Last mangle recovery -> email-local-part derivation (role addresses excluded) -> show-by-email. Nickname variants (Dave/David) left for shared-email linking, not auto-merged.

Howard imported the deliverable into Outlook and round-tripped (export) repeatedly; each export showed problems. Diagnosed and fixed three distinct Outlook-import issues across iterations, all locally on Howard-Home (data moved off DESKTOP-QNP3ON5).
First round-trip showed duplicates and a phone/address drop (206 phones -> 50). Determined the loss happened in Outlook's import (not the dedup): the file I had given carried a UTF-8 BOM that corrupted the first header, used a trimmed 45-col set, and had invalid 0/0/00 dates, so Outlook's auto-map skipped fields. Merged my enriched FINAL with the round-trip export (union-find, FINAL-priority) into a clean superset, then rebuilt that into Outlook's EXACT official 92-column template (read live from Howard's sample file), UTF-8 NO BOM, blank invalid dates -> Contacts-outlook.csv (666). Confirmed header byte-for-byte matches the template.
Fixed all street addresses: the notes-address parser had left a stray leading number + embedded newlines (e.g. "4961\n\n1218 Saxonhill Drive"). Wrote treb-fixaddr.ps1 (take the real street line, drop lone-number artifacts, scrub newlines) and added 4 targeted corrections recovered from each contact's own Notes (MexGrocer, Montana ANG, Bohman, McNeill). Result: all 66 addresses clean, components in correct columns.
Next import still showed emails blank + a "folder with random letters/numbers." Live COM probe revealed: emails were blank because Outlook's CSV import had dropped them (old file format); the "random folders" are Outlook's hidden GUID system folders (GAL/recipient cache) - harmless. After delivering the template-format file (no BOM), a fresh export proved emails NOW import (621 populated). Remaining duplicates were caused by importing into a folder that still held prior contacts (929 = 666 + leftovers). Emptied the default Contacts folder via COM (929 -> 0), pushed the clean file to the Owner Desktop as default.csv (gzip+base64 in 3 chunks via RMM; byte-identical, no BOM, 666 rows, 622 emails).
Howard then reported two Tim Gleason contacts. Confirmed all my files contain exactly ONE merged Gleason; live COM probe showed the default Contacts now has 664 (clean import succeeded, one Gleason), and the extra Gleasons live in OTHER PSTs still mounted in his Outlook (Outlook1.pst x3, Outlook.pst x3, Suggested Contacts x2). Root cause of the perceived duplicates = multiple source PSTs still mounted, whose Contacts folders the address book aggregates. Offered to unmount the 4 leftover source PSTs + clear Suggested Contacts via RMM. AWAITING Howard's go.
Key Decisions
- Build the deliverable in Outlook's exact 92-col template, UTF-8 no BOM, blank 0/0/00 dates - the BOM/format was the real import-failure cause, not the data.
- Merge my enriched FINAL with the round-trip export (FINAL-priority gap-fill) so Outlook's lossy round-trip didn't degrade the data; union-find dedup over the union.
- Did NOT auto-merge by shared phone - fuzzy scan showed shared phones are mostly couples/colleagues/the ACG office number (304-8300), not same-person.
- Empty the target Contacts folder before import (via COM) - the recurring duplicates were import-into-non-empty-folder, not a dedup miss.
- Transferred the file to the Owner box via gzip+base64 RMM chunks (308KB -> 63KB b64 -> 3 chunks) rather than asking Howard to move another file.
- The perceived Gleason duplicate is an Outlook display artifact (multiple mounted PSTs aggregated in the address book), not a data duplicate - fix is unmounting leftover PSTs, not more deduping.
